
Flybikes Fuego BMX Frame Features
For 2019, Devon Smillie didn't want to change up any geometry on his signature Fuego frame, so you can still find a 75.5-degree head tube angle, 71-degree seat tube angle, 11.75" bottom bracket height, 9.25" standover height and a 12.8" chainstay length, and great features like internal and external gussets, multi-butted and tapered tubing, an Investment Cast seat post clamp with the Horizontal Cut System, removable Dylan style brake mounts and Investment Cast Dropouts with integrated chain tensioners!.This frame is built for the streets and with it's geometry and strength.- For 2019, Devon Smillie didn't want to change up any geometry on his signature Fuego frame, so you can still find a 75.5-degree head tube angle, 71-degree seat tube angle, 11.75" bottom bracket height, 9.25" standover height and a 12.8" chainstay length, and great features like internal and external gussets, multi-butted and tapered tubing, an Investment Cast seat post clamp with the Horizontal Cut System, removable Dylan style brake mounts and Investment Cast Dropouts with integrated chain tensioners!.This frame is built for the streets and with it's geometry and strength.
- Head Tube: 75.5deg
- Seat Tube: 71deg
- Rear End: 12.8
- Standover: 9.25
